The resort has an on-site conference center with more than 66,000 square feet of meeting space, including breakout areas. The largest interior space, the Grand Ballroom, can accommodate up to 895 guests for theater-style events and receptions. Two large outdoor spaces are also available for distraction-free business events. The resort offers 70,000 square feet of indoor and outdoor event space, from meeting rooms equipped with audiovisual technology to the grandeur of the golden era in the historic Circle Ballroom. Outdoor venues range from ocean and poolside locations to lush gardens and courtyards. The resort offers more than 42,000 square feet of indoor and outdoor meeting space, including a two-story, waterfront beach house and three ballrooms, two of which can accommodate up to 1,000 guests for theater-style events. Outdoor venues include the beach, Center Court, the pool deck and a tea garden.

The Miami Beach EDITION has a variety of indoor and outdoor spaces that can accommodate meetings and business events both large and small. The largest space, the Forum, can host up to 832 people for a reception or up to 920 people for theater-style events, while the outdoor option, La Vista Terrace, can accommodate up to 240 guests. More than 25,000 square feet of indoor space and about 35,000 square feet of outdoor space are available for business functions at The Ritz-Carlton Key Biscayne. The largest venue, The Ritz-Carlton Ballroom, can accommodate up to 1,000 people and features several chandeliers. Multiple meeting and event spaces are available at 1 Hotel South Beach, including two ballrooms and 14 individual meeting rooms, as well as outdoor venues like the Rooftop Pool deck, the Cabana Pool deck, a terrace and the beach club. The property's largest meeting space, the 6,500-square-foot Terra Ballroom, can accommodate up to 1,000 guests and features a 20-foot green wall made of living grass. The resort boasts more than 30,000 square feet of indoor and outdoor meeting and event space. Venue options include a 9,680-square-foot ballroom, two smaller ballrooms, two boardrooms, a courtyard, a lawn and the pool terrace. The Four Seasons Resort Palm Beach has a 24-hour business center, offers multilingual concierge services and provides complimentary morning coffee in the resort's Living Room. The property's 22,000 square feet of adaptable meeting space ranges from the residential-style lounge and patio to the larger Flagler and Royal Poinciana ballrooms. Fontainebleau offers a total of 107,000 square feet of indoor meeting space on three levels of the Versailles Tower, including three ballrooms and seven suites with Intracoastal Waterway views. The property's largest venue, the 31,358-square-foot Sparkle ballroom, features a built-in stage and space for up to 2,300 guests. Outdoor options include four lawns, a pool deck and the BleauLive stage.
